How can researchers ensure that incorporating storytelling into statistical analysis does not compromise the accuracy and integrity of their findings when communicating with policymakers and the general public?
Researchers can ensure that incorporating storytelling into statistical analysis does not compromise accuracy and integrity by clearly distinguishing between factual data and narrative elements. They should transparently present the source of the data, methods used for analysis, and any potential biases. Researchers should also ensure that the storytelling enhances understanding without distorting the data or conclusions. Finally, engaging in peer review and seeking feedback from experts in both statistics and storytelling can help maintain the rigor and credibility of the findings.
